  • Patent number: 4218853
    Abstract: A grinder guard where the mounting is designed to absorb energy without release. The improvement comprising an energy absorbing mounting bolt slot in the guard.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: November 29, 1978
    Date of Patent: August 26, 1980
    Assignee: Ingersoll-Rand Company
    Inventors: Robert A. Willoughby, John P. Law, Renno W. Budziak
  • Patent number: 4103460
    Abstract: A safety interlock arrangement for pressure fluid-driven tools wherein positioning of the safety device is required to permit the supply of pressure fluid to operate the tool.
    Type: Grant
    Filed: February 2, 1977
    Date of Patent: August 1, 1978
    Assignee: Ingersoll-Rand Company
    Inventor: John P. Law
